Whiting gets high mark

Trinity High School linebacker Jordan Whiting was the only Kentucky player ranked among the top 100 in the Lindy's College Football Preview.

The magazine listed the top 100 prospects from the Class of 2009 and Whiting (photo left) was No. 47.

The 6-foot-1, 220-pound Whiting has committed to Ohio State University. He's been a starting linebacker for the Shamrocks the past two seasons, helping the school to a pair of state titles.

Whiting is No. 54 and Male's Justin Green checks in at No. 63 on Rivals.com's top 100. Green is a 5-foot-10, 178-pound running back who had over 2,000 all-purpose yards last season for the Bulldogs.

More love for Trinity LB

Some more love for Trinity senior linebacker Jordan Whiting.

The 6-foot-0, 220-pound Ohio State commitment is considered the top college prospect in the Class of 2009 statewide. He's the only in-state player listed among the "top rising high school seniors" section in the Athlon Sports preseason magazine.

Whiting has started for two years for the Shamrocks, helping the team win a state title each of those seasons.

Trinity opens the season Sept. 5 at Bowling Green.
